A modulator for an instrument landing system includes a source of a radio frequency carrier wave and a first power divider coupling the carrier wave to a first hybrid combining circuit and through a second power divider to first and second constant input impedance audio frequency double sideband suppressed carrier generators with good isolation. The sideband generators are coupled to a second hybrid combining network having a double sideband suppressed carrier difference signal output, constituting a "sideband" output of the modulator, and a double sideband suppressed carrier sum output which is combined with the carrier wave in the first hybrid combining circuit to provide a "carrier wave" output of the modulator. The sideband generators each include a capacitor bridge, and phase shift means are provided so that the signals on one side of the bridge are reversed in phase with respect to signals on the other side thereof. The bridges are each formed by a pair of spaced parallel stator plates having four facing conductive patterns and a motor driven rotor having a plurality of pie-shaped conductive patterns positioned therebetween. The shape and size of the stator conductive patterns, the number of rotor conductive patterns, and the speed of rotation of the rotor are so selected that a sinusoidal audio frequency modulation of the carrier wave is effected.
